Indices of free radical activity in the cerebrospinal fluid in motor neuron disease.

J D Mitchell, M J Jackson, B Pentland
PMCID: PMC1032134  PMID: 3625217

Abstract

Indices of free-radical activity and lipid peroxidation were studied in cerebrospinal fluid samples obtained from 11 patients with motor neuron disease and 11 reference subjects. No differences were found between the two groups. The significance of this finding is discussed in relation to current views of the possible pathogenesis of this disease.
